Framework | CSS size/gzipped | #Elements | Custom CSS | #CSS Written/Unique | Dev | Elements | |
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Bootstrap | 68kb/12kb | 49 | 0 classes 0 properties | 48/34 | 4.5/5 | 5/5 | |
Bulma | 73kb/10kb | 53 | 2 classes 2 properties | 56/37 | 4.5/5 | 4.5/5 | |
Foundation | 30kb/7kb | 56 | 4 classes 4 properties | 46/21 | 4/5 | 3.5/5 | |
Milligram | 10kb/3kb | 49 | 7 classes 17 properties | 34/19 | 4.5/5 | 3.5/5 | |
Pure | 17kb/4kb | 48 | 7 classes 7 properties | 39/27 | 4/5 | 3.5/5 | |
SemanticUI | 146kb/20kb | 47 | 2 classes 2 properties | 90/39 | 4/5 | 5/5 | |
UIKit | 33kb/6kb | 51 | 0 classes 0 properties | 52/31 | 4.5/5 | 5/5 |
